WebNov 21, 2024 · Some applications will be mailed to readers if the applicant had an approved waiver of the electronic grant submission requirement. Readers may review applications at their home or office and enter comments and scores on each application electronically into the Department's online e-Reader database. Before beginning their work, reviewers must participate in an orientation telephone call, … WebThe review process stands at the center of NEH’s work. Annually, the Endowment conducts more than 200 review panels, involving nearly 1,000 outside experts, in its evaluation of approximately 5,700 applications across 40 grant programs. The Endowment recruits panelists from every state, drawing on a wide and diverse pool of scholars and other ...
